Apple has unveiled the recipients of its annual Apple Design Awards for 2026, naming 12 winners chosen from a shortlist of 36 finalists.
The awards span six categories — Delight and Fun, Inclusivity, Innovation, Interaction, Social Impact, and Visuals and Graphics — with one app and one game honored in each. This year's winning developers range from major studios to small independent teams.
